A20, Cluster 3, Perum. Jatinangor
CityPark
Kab. Sumedang, Jawa Barat
45360
Indonesia
WORK HISTORY
AWS Cloud and Data Engineer
(freelance)
Extract metadata from images.
ALDIAN FAZRIHADY
imagekeywording.com
--
March 2024 - Now
Microservices developer
(freelance)
NTUC Fairprice
Sep 2022 – Mar 2024
Developing microservices for the loyalty system using Golang and Python. The microservices are deployed to
GKE clusters.
Backend developer
(freelance)
cPunto
Oct 2022 – Jan 2023
Developing AWS lambda backends using Go.
Developing storefront API using Django and GraphQL.
Integrating with Moneris for the payment system.
Microservices and
ElasticSearch developer
(freelance)
Vryno
Apil 2022 – Oct 2023
Developing ElasticSearch microservice.
Client apps connect to the system via the Gateway microservice.
The Gateway microservice provides API that was developed using GraphQL.
The Gateway microservice communicates with the ElasticSearch microservice using Kafka.
Microservices and Data
Engineer (freelance)
Damiano Global Corporation
June 2019 – Apr 2022
Developing app engine backends using Python and Go to be accessed by Raspberry Pi machines.
Extracting metadata from video feeds.
Data Engineer (freelance)
Government subcontractor
Feb 2019 – Jan 2020
Designing and managing the ETL processes using Informatica.
Python Developer
Labster/Livit
Des 2016 – Feb 2019
Developing game/simulation servers for science simulation apps.
Developing the backend side of Play Store integration for in-app purchases.
Java Developer
ThetaEdge
Des 2015 – Des 2016
Developing an accounting app using Spring Boot.
Web and Data Programmer
(freelance)
Upwork
April 2009 – Des 2015
Developing some web apps and data scraping scripts.
System Architect
Balicamp
Apr 2008 – Apr 2009
Developing a core insurance application. Developed using Java, Spring, and Hibernate.
Senior System Programmer
GMSI
Mar 2007 – Mar 2008
Developing poker game. Developed using C++ and Java.
System Programmer
Barablu/Switchlab
May 2006 – Feb 2007
Developing VoIP application. Developed using C++.
J2EE Programmer
DigitalWave
May 2005 – Feb 2006
Developing M‐Tix mobile ticketing system for 21cineplex. Developed using Java, JSP, and other web
technologies.
Programmer
eBdesk
Sep 2000 – Mar 2005
Developing and maintaining enterprise portal applications. Developed using C++ and web technologies.
EDUCATION
Bandung, Jawa Barat
Institut Teknologi Bandung
● Master’s Degree in Electronic Engineering with a specialization in Game Technology.
Bandung, Jawa Barat
Institut Teknologi Bandung
● B.E. in Informatics Engineering with specialization in Distributed Systems.
Jan 2012 – Jun 2013
Sep 1996 – Feb 2002
Personal/Experimental Projects
● llm-chatbot (2024). Implementing LLM ChatBot that can run on a local computer, so no subscription is
needed. https://bit.ly/3WR5wsv
Python, TypeScript, ExpressJS, Makefile, Docker, Mistral, Llama 2.
● backend-repo (2024). A boilerplate ExpressJS backend API that has 100% test coverage, cloud
infrastructure provisioning using Terraform, and CI/CD using GitHub Actions. The Terraform code installs
the app to a VM in a Docker container. It currently supports GCP's GCE VM. https://bit.ly/3WEa8Rc
TypeScript, ExpressJS, Makefile, Docker, Terraform, GCP, GitHub Actions.
● designing-data-intensive-applications (2024). Implementing ideas presented in the book to help my
understanding.
C++, Python, Makefile, Database Internals, Algorithm.
https://bit.ly/3xr22TO
● slack-guardian (2024). Slack Guardian is a project designed to manage and monitor Slack workspaces using
AWS Lambda and AWS CDK. It uses OpenAI to analyze Slack messages.
Python, Slack API, Slack Event API, OpenAI API, AWS CDK.
https://bit.ly/3RQOFDl
● installing-the-Istio-on-GKE-Add-On-with-Kubernetes-Engine (2022). A demo of deploying an Istio-based
app using GitHub Actions and its GCP infrastructure provisioning using Terraform.
Terraform, Makefile, Kubernetes, Istio, GKE, GCP, GitHub Actions.
https://bit.ly/4ch04o6
● Stable Diffusion AI Model on GCP (2022). Infrastructure scripts to quickly generate powerful enough cloud
infrastructure needed by AI to create pictures based on texts I entered.
Terraform, Makefile, Shell, GCP, GCE.
https://bit.ly/4cBhD1T
● OAuth 1.0A on Node-Red (2020). A module to help Node Red apps login to social networks using OAuth
1.0A protocol.
https://bit.ly/4bj0Q2z
● Auth Server Demo (2019). A demonstration of some aspects of RFC 6749 and RFC 7662.
Python, HTML, Docker, Shell.
https://bit.ly/3VZ6Skz
● Image Resize Function for AWS Lambda (2019) This lambda function, inspired by
https://aws.amazon.com/solutions/serverless-image-handler/, was developed to provide a simpler
alternative to Thumbor for image resizing. It uses the Python Imaging Library (PIL) for the resizing process.
Python, Shell, AWS Lambda.
https://bit.ly/4cgTA8z
● Machine Learning Experiments (2018). These projects are inspired by several Jupyter Notebook projects
provided by a Udacity deep learning course. I extended those projects to become web applications
accessible to the public.
AWS SageMaker, Docker, AWS Lambda, AWS Cognito, Django, ReactJS.
● 102 flowers https://bit.ly/3zrqAwd
● Text generator https://bit.ly/4bg5Tk9
● Sentiment analysis https://bit.ly/45Gsm8S
● My Website (2016). A website that is planned to publish my experiments and articles.
Python, Django, ReactJS, WebSocket, AWS, Terraform. https://bit.ly/3RISYR8
● Shortest path algorithms experiment (2013). An app comparing BFS, Dijkstra, and A-star algorithms.
It was developed using wxwidgets/C++.
https://bit.ly/4cCrZ1g
CERTIFICATIONS
● Proctored Python Problem Solving Test (2021): Achieved level 9/10. https://bit.ly/4bmErl1.
● Google Cloud Professional Cloud Architect (2020 – Now): https://bit.ly/3A5Pxhd.
● Google Cloud Professional Data Engineer (2020 – Now): https://bit.ly/3LJ5xsd.
● HackerRank’s SQL Advanced: https://bit.ly/45ICluj
● Machine Learning (2015): https://bit.ly/45IcRgX
● Fundamentals of Computing (2015): https://bit.ly/3VXjsR3
● Oracle Certified Associate, Java SE 5/SE 6 (2012)
Languages and Technologies
● Golang (2020 – Now)
● Spark (2015 - Now)
● Hadoop (2015 - Now)
● Snowflake (2020 - Now)
● Informatica (2019 - 2020)
● Python (2002 – Now)
● JavaScript (2010 – Now)
● TypeScript (2016 - Now)
● Swift (2015 - Now)
● React (2016 - Now)
● Stripe (2017 - Now)
● Java (2000 – Now)
● Pytorch (2018 - Now)
● C, C++ (2000 – Now)
● C#, .NET (2012 - Now)
● Ruby (2005 - 2012)
● SQL (2000 – Now)
● Django (2013 – Now)
● Spring (2008 - 2018)
● Spring Boot (2015 - 2018)
● Terraform (2019 – Now)
● Kubernetes (2018 – Now)
● Google Cloud Platform (2015 – Now)
● Amazon Web Services (2016 – Now)
● Azure (2020 - 2022)
● ElasticSearch (2022)
● Kafka (2020 - 2022)
●
CircleCI (2018 – Now), GitHub Actions (2021 - Now)